Andy’s business is not able to pay its debts, and the prospects for its finances to improve are slim. Andy decides not to contin

ue the business. In this case, Andy should file a voluntary petition for which type of bankruptcy?
a. Chapter 7.
b. Chapter 11.
c. Chapter 13.
d. Chapter 12.

Answer: a. Chapter 7

Explanation:

Chapter 7 bankruptcy is a type of bankruptcy that allows trustee to sell a few of one's property in other to repay creditors. It also allows the cancelation of some debt. The chapter 7 bankruptcy is also known as straight or liquidation bankruptcy and it is the most commonly used especially by individuals.

An effective internal control system

This simply aim to give adequate hope that  the policies, processes, tasks, behaviours etc, of  an organisation, when complied, helps its effective and efficient operation of the organisation etc.

It is very essential in the payroll and personnel cycle to prevent over payments and payments to nonexistent employees. Proper authorization  by  the human resources department should add and delete employees from the payroll or change pay rates and deductions. The number of hours,  overtime, must be approved by employees supervisor.

Payroll computations should be separately verified. A member of management should review the payroll output for any obvious errors or unusual amounts.
